desiccant works best when the only moisture it absorbs is from the shrooms themselves. this means that the ideal drying setup would be to put fan dried shrooms in an airtight container along with desiccant. you may not get the best bang for your desiccant in a drawer like that.
your shrooms are also very fresh so they still have a lot of water in them. i suggest fan drying them for 48 hours then doing what i have said above.

I came up with a great method of fan drying shrooms out in the open, yet discreetly. It worked really well for me back when I lived with a roommate who wasn't so cool.
Get a humidifier (I know this sounds wrong but stick with me here) that takes filters like these:
 So not an ultrasonic one or anything like that, but one of the ones that uses these filters to wick up water from a tray. They have a powerful fan that sucks air vertically over the cylindrical filter.
I got this one, a Vicks 1.2gal Cool Mist, for about $20 from the drugstore across the street from my apartment:

Now just open it up and fill the middle of the cylindrical filter with your fresh mushrooms. Put it together and run the fan on high without any water in the thing. I found that this setup dried my mushrooms very effectively, possibly faster than my current box fan setup (although it can't do a lot of mushrooms at once).
To anyone who notices it, it just appears you are running a humidifier. You can't see the shrooms inside. If they notice it is out of water, you can just be like "Oops, I guess it used it all up.".
